Anna Caterina Antonacci (born 5 April, 1961) is an Italian soprano best known for her performances in bel canto as well as Baroque repertories. In the past she was a mezzo-soprano and specialized in singing the Rossini Canon. Antonacci, who studied in Bologna was able to make her Arezzo d but in 1986.
